The International Federation of Robotics (IFR) in 2016 showed unit sales figures in 2015 up 15% on the year before, reaching an all-time high of 253,748. Since 2010, technical improvements in robots and automation have turbocharged investment, according to the report.
Coolant is a key component to successful centerless grinding but is often overlooked. Many coolant delivery systems for centerless grinders are under engineered and are often neglected.
